Output 2600550fee53f09f41b34df8a366d071310dde89fd5f2a5b175d559e075a61e4:27

value
21164548
script pubkey
OP_0 OP_PUSHBYTES_20 89a26ad8c9649510b216ff278eeb6a7b91eea54e
address
ltc1q3x3x4kxfvj23pvsklunca6m20wg7af2w4tccn8
transaction
2600550fee53f09f41b34df8a366d071310dde89fd5f2a5b175d559e075a61e4
spent
true